Louis Armstrong Is All Jazz Baby


Louis Armstrong in my big ol’ Bette Davis eyes defines what Jazz music is. He is a pioneer of the musique genre. Above, Louis is photographed sometime in the 1960’s holding his iconic trumpet, which i’m pretty sure he never left home without. Wearing a 2 piece suit, Mister Armstrong topped his look off with his signature-expressionistic face.

Indulge and be happy while listening to the sounds of this stellar man’s trumpet and voice.
